      I baked her last night and to my great relief everything went perfectly: no blackening, no cracking, no melting core tape, nothing (except i need to sand down the inside of her head because I can't get her eyes into their sockets anymore>_< ) . Wrapping the tinfoil cores with adhesive tape worked like a charm, I got the cores out in ten seconds, literally, without needing forceps or anything.     39. So after loads and loads of sanding (all by hand, no dremel!) and working on the joints I hit a small snag. I realized the beads I used for the elbow and ankle joint were too small, so that a big gaping hole was produced when bending the arm/leg. So I decided to enlarge the beads with sculpey, which worked good for the legs. At first it also worked for the arms, but all the beads came loose again and when I glued them back on, the added-on and blowdried sculpey crumbled>_<

    43. sculpey is hard to work with in that if something isnt perfectly attached it will often break off or come loose. sculpey also doesnt really stick to wood that I know of. It doesnt quite stick to anything but itself, really >.>;
      I'd be kinda worried about that bit when it came to casting. I guess your best bet is to spray putty everything and hope it comes out smooth.
      For the body you may wanna use something thicker, like Gesso? It tends to smooth out easier and covers in a heavier layer, thus it is easier to fill dents and scrapes with it.

      HOWEVER

      Please spray putty the head. When I Gesso'd the face of my last doll a long time ago, it killed all the detail, including her poor lips which came out looking like a misshapen lump of gesso on her face.. That was why I stopped on my doll last time.

    45. Putty and gesso are your friend. Once you have the lumps and bumps sanded (not worrying about texture so much) A full coat all over the doll in Gesso then once that is sanded to near perfection putty spray will cover all cracks and ills!

    49. Fay still needs to be sanded smooth, but I couldn't resist stringing her. Good thing I did too, now I know I need to make the neck hole deeper and string her a LOT tighter when I do it for real. I think her arms are just a tad too tight (she can't keep them straight as you can see from the pics) and her legs are, well, floppy. She can only sit right now, she collapses when standing and her head wobbles>_< But I love her sososo much :aheartbea
